Factors Affecting Cost
Cedar shake roof construction in Springfield, MA, involves installing a traditional roofing material known for its natural appearance and durability. Understanding the typical scope and considerations can help in planning and comparing options for this type of roofing project.
- Materials: Premium cedar shakes are used, available in various grades and thicknesses to suit aesthetic preferences and durability needs.
- Size and Scope: Projects can range from small residential homes to larger commercial structures, with scope determined by roof size and complexity.
- Labor Complexity: Installation requires skilled craftsmanship due to the precise layering and fastening techniques involved, especially on complex roof pitches.
- Permitting: Local building codes in Springfield, MA, typically require permits for roof replacements or new construction involving cedar shakes.
- Extras: Additional elements such as underlayment, ridge caps, and ventilation systems may be included to enhance performance and longevity.
